
A Jasonville man is facing multiple charges after a domestic dispute in Sullivan County.
Deputies were called just before 2 a.m. Wednesday after a woman reported being battered and having a firearm placed in her mouth. She fled the residence and ran two miles before a nearby citizen called 911.
A search warrant was issued for a home in Hymera, where 31-year-old Bryce Emory was arrested without incident. He was booked in the Sullivan County Jail on preliminary charges of domestic battery with a deadly weapon, confinement, and possession of paraphernalia.
Agencies assisting included Sullivan City Police, the Greene County Sheriff’s Office, Jasonville Police, and Linton Police.
